#8e5507 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e5507 is composed of 55.7% red, 33.3%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.1%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 44.3% black. It has a hue angle of 34.7 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 29.2%. #8e5507 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aa0e with #1d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#8e5507

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0701 is the darkest color, while #fffc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e5507

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4b46 is the less saturated color, while #945601 is the most saturated one.
